Mission Statement
The mission of the Comptroller's Office Training Section is to provide training that assists departments in complying with University financial policies and Comptroller's Office and Central Procurement Services' procedures, Federal and State regulations, and grant and contract agreements.
Overview
This section consists of one trainer who works in conjunction with the Comptroller's Office Associate Comptrollers and Unit Managers, Central Procurement Services (CPS) staff, Administrative Information Systems (AIS) web administrators, and The University Human Resources Management (UHRM) Training and Development staff. The primary purpose of this collaborative group is to provide thorough, consistent, financial policy and procedural training to departmental administrators and individuals who are responsible for carrying out financial responsibilities.
This section is also responsible for:
- Creating and maintaining all Disbursement-related information on the AdmiNET and Comptroller's Office web pages.
-
Providing a centralized "help desk" function for user departments in the areas of the Accounts Payable Purchase Order System (APS-PO) and Financial Accounting Systems (FAS) security access.
- Coordinating and scheduling the Comptroller Office and Central Procurement quarterly training schedules.
Available Training
Quarterly Training
Quarterly training sessions are provided at Crerar Library and the Mott Building. Fliers are mailed to department administrators at the beginning of each quarter. Course updates, pre-requisites, fees, and cancellation announcements are posted on the UHRM Training and Development web pages.
Web-based "Help" Documents
To meet the departmental demand for "quick help" information, the Training Section works closely with the AdmiNET staff to provide on-line announcements, policy updates, "how to" manuals and a continuous growing Forms Library of commonly used University forms. This information is available on AdmiNET, the "administrator's" web site. We strongly advise departments to visit this site daily.
